Does OpenID improve the user experience?
Edit
Not to detract from the other comments, but I got one really good reply below that outlined 3
Well the promise of OpenID is a single sign on for multiple websites. The issue is that it's still pretty obscure from a mass-market perspective. I personally would not implement it in a broad customer-facing application just yet.